Transaction 02e88cdf1301dfa316ce356ee740af443ca5b9cac54d8135fbe5fa49056c6056
1 Input
2 Outputs
- 02e88cdf1301dfa316ce356ee740af443ca5b9cac54d8135fbe5fa49056c6056:0
- 02e88cdf1301dfa316ce356ee740af443ca5b9cac54d8135fbe5fa49056c6056:1
value 337448
address 3LhK2YhKN879mWDyiBqS8ssCmtKvWw2TpS
value 2726227
address 1CXP2KrtuJYsY5zCokAFy7Xnqbytj1pEi6